Steelworkers Union hit with unfair labor practice charges by Viking Corporation employee
December 22, 2025 // Kristen Dickinson, who works for the fire-sprinkler manufacturer, submitted the charges to the National Labor Relations Board with free legal assistance from National Right to Work Foundation attorneys. The filings allege union officials told workers Viking was operating as a “closed shop,” meaning employees could be fired if they refused formal union membership. Closed shops have been illegal nationwide since the U.S. Supreme Court’s General Motors v. NLRB ruling in 1963.
